Granola Bars and Fresh Fruit Mix for Lunch Boxes

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ups rolled oats
  • 1 cup chopped nuts (almonds or walnuts)
  • ½ cup honey or maple syrup
  • 1 cup dried fruits (cranberries or apricots)
  • 1 cup fresh fruit (sliced apples or mixed berries)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a large bowl, mix rolled oats, chopped nuts, and dried fruits until well combined.
  3. In another bowl, whisk together honey or maple syrup and melted coconut oil. Pour over dry ingredients and mix until combined.
  4. Line an 8x8-inch baking dish with parchment paper. Press the mixture firmly into the dish.
  5. Bake for 20-25 minutes until golden brown. Allow cooling completely before cutting into bars.
  6. While cooling, chop fresh fruit and toss with lemon juice to prevent browning.
